!Electrical Gremlins!
No sooner than I get one problem fixed with my Mustang another one comes up. Really getting tired of this car and I have only had it one month.
The turn signals quit working the other day, so I find that the fuse is burned out, no problem replace the fuse everything is great.
Now the domelight comes on when the headlight switch is on, and won't work any other time, nor do the other lamp switches unless the headlights are on.
Found another blown fuse for the GEM, and replaced it. Now the dash lights, dome lights, and parking lights are all on. And without the keys in the ignition it beeps as if I left the headlights on, but the headlights are not on. I even disconnected the headlight switch and still all the lights and dinging continue.
I eventually found that if I pushed the lock button on the key fob, with the doors closed, everything would turn off. As soon as the door is opened again, or the unlock button is pressed the park lights, dome light, and dash lights come back on with the headlight reminder dinging.
Any help???
p.s. tried searching for two hours and came up with nothing.

Is there any sort of after market "stuff" installed (alarms, audio, etc.)--it's not unusual for these sorts of things to mess up the GEM's operation when not installed properly...
Is there any sort of after market "stuff" installed (alarms, audio, etc.)--it's not unusual for these sorts of things to mess up the GEM's operation when not installed properly...
been through this with a crown vic police one time. if you disconnect the headlight switch and the parking lights are still on its gotta be in the gem. check to see if there are any codes in the gem.
